Description

brass, with patina, two pairs of birds on frame (trap?), several species of birds: hornbill, ibis, chicken, head of a cock;
proverb combined with the hornbill: “The great hornbill, I have lifted myself up, so the smaller ones should bow down” (said by the town crier when a paramount chief approaches his subordinate chiefs).
